Structural Air Leakage Control

Attic insulation is a fundamental aspect of building energy efficiency. Air leakage occurs when uncontrolled air enters or escapes a building through cracks, gaps, and joints in the structure. These leaks can significantly reduce insulation performance, increase energy consumption, and create uncomfortable indoor conditions.

Even in well-insulated buildings, air leakage can undermine efficiency by allowing conditioned air to escape and unconditioned air to enter. This forces heating and cooling systems to work harder, increasing energy bills and reducing system lifespan.

Air leakage is commonly found around windows, doors, roofing joints, electrical outlets, plumbing penetrations, and foundation cracks. Controlling these leaks is essential for achieving a high-performance building envelope.

Methods for Controlling Air Leakage in Structures

One of the most effective methods for air leakage control is sealing gaps using caulking and sealants. These materials block small openings in structural joints.

Weather stripping is also widely used to seal movable components such as doors and windows.

A key concept related to this topic is Building Envelope, which defines the physical barrier separating indoor and outdoor environments.

Spray foam insulation is another powerful solution because it expands to fill irregular gaps and creates an airtight seal.

Blower door testing is used to detect and measure air leakage in buildings. This helps identify weak points that require sealing.

Proper construction design also plays a role in minimizing air leakage by reducing unnecessary joints and improving material alignment.

When air leakage is properly controlled, buildings become more energy-efficient, comfortable, and durable.

Environmental and Health Advantages of Portable Sanitation

A key concept in this field is Public health, which focuses on protecting communities from disease and promoting overall well-being.

Portable toilets help reduce contamination of soil and water sources by containing human waste in sealed systems. This is especially important in outdoor environments where traditional sewage systems are not available.

They also improve hygiene by reducing the risk of infections. Handwashing stations and sanitizing features in modern units further enhance cleanliness.

For construction workers, portable toilets improve productivity. Workers do not need to leave the site to find restroom facilities, saving time and maintaining workflow efficiency.

At events, portable toilets enhance guest experience. Clean and accessible facilities help ensure comfort, especially during large gatherings where permanent restrooms are insufficient.

Since heat naturally rises, poorly insulated attics become a major source of heat loss during winter and heat gain during summer. Installing proper insulation in this area helps maintain consistent indoor temperatures and reduces strain on HVAC systems.

The installation process begins with a detailed inspection of the attic space. This includes checking for existing insulation, identifying air leaks, and evaluating ventilation systems. Addressing these issues before installation ensures that the new insulation performs effectively and does not trap moisture or allow conditioned air to escape.

Understanding how an attic functions within a home’s structure helps homeowners appreciate the importance of proper insulation. The attic acts as a barrier between indoor living spaces and external weather conditions, making it a critical area for thermal control and energy conservation.

Step-By-Step Installation Process

The next step involves selecting the appropriate insulation material, such as fiberglass batts, blown-in cellulose, or spray foam. Each material has its advantages depending on the attic design, climate, and budget. Spray foam offers excellent air sealing, while blown-in insulation provides uniform coverage for irregular spaces.

Before installation, all air leaks around vents, ducts, and openings should be sealed. This prevents warm or cool air from escaping and enhances the overall effectiveness of the insulation. Proper ventilation must also be maintained to avoid moisture buildup and ensure a balanced indoor environment.

After installation, a final inspection ensures that the insulation is evenly distributed and meets recommended R-value standards. With proper installation and regular maintenance, attic insulation can significantly improve energy efficiency, reduce utility costs, and enhance overall home comfort.
